<p>Did you know it is important to deep clean your linens before storing them away until next season? Perspiration, dust mites, and dirt can all work to stain and deteriorate your summer bedding while it is in storage.</p>
<p>Instead of risking your fabrics in a residential washing machine which may snag or rip your linens, look to a dry cleaner to gently clean your fabrics and return them to you in appropriate storage condition.</p>
<p>And when you pull out those luxurious winter down comforters and stuffed pillows, please be sure to follow the care instructions carefully so you can add years of life to your linens. Machine washing can shrink your fabrics, cause the filling in your bed covers to clump together, and most concerning, breed mold or mildew if the fiber fill or down is not thoroughly dried.</p>
<p>Dry cleaners are specially equipped to handle those large items that are too big for residential washing machines and dryers. Most home equipment is not designed to handle the sheer volume and weight of a comforter. If you do decide to wash heavy blankets at home, be sure to distribute the load evenly and be close by to stop the washer if the weight of a heavy, wet comforter throws your machine off balance and your machine starts doing the shake, womp, and wiggle across your laundry room floor. Believe me, folks, it’s almost a fool-proof way to ruin a good washing machine.</p>
<p>A tip to fluff your linens between dry cleaning visits is to place them separately in the dryer on a cool setting with a few dryer sheets. Toss a few tennis balls or dryer balls in with a flat comforter to restore their fullness. The action of the balls tossing around in the dryer will “fluff” the comforter while the dryer sheets will freshen it’s smell.</p>

<p>First, here are those all-important tips for stopping a stain from further damaging your garment.</p>
<ol>
<li>Treat the stain as soon as possible to avoid further damage to your fabric.</li>
<li>Test your solution on a hidden area of the garment before treating the stain.</li>
<li>Work slowly, check the stain frequently throughout your treatment, and use white towels or cloths behind the stained area to absorb the stain and prevent it from spreading further.</li>
<li>For items marked “Dry Clean Only,” blot up as much of the stain as possible with a clean white cloth and bring it to us as soon as possible.</li>
<li>Do not use put stained clothing in your clothes dryer or iron it until the stain is completely removed. Doing so can further set the stain.</li>
<li>Note to the dry cleaner when the stain occurred, exactly what the stain consists of, and how you’ve treated it thus far.</li>
</ol>
<p>Stock up on these essentials and for less than the cost of a garment, you should have on hand all the tools essential to pre-treat and preserve your clothing all year long.</p>
<p><strong>Good products to have on hand for everyday stain recovery are:</strong></p>
<p>White Vinegar<br />
Rubbing (Isopropyl) Alcohol<br />
Ammonia<br />
Hydrogen Peroxide<br />
Synthetic Detergent<br />
Enzyme-based Detergent<br />
Dry Cleaning Solvent</p>
<p>B<strong>utter, Mayonnaise, Grease, Make-up, Crayon, Wax, Furniture Polish, or Paint</strong><br />
These greasy or oil-based stains respond well to the one thing most households do not have on hand but should: dry cleaning solvent. Blot from the back of the stain onto a clean, white cloth. Follow with vinegar and then hydrogen peroxide for any remaining traces.<br />
<strong> Lipstick</strong> Generally, dabbing rubbing alcohol (isopropyl) on the backside of a lipstick stain will remove it after several applications. Place the stain facing down on a clean white cloth and work the rubbing alcohol in by dabbing it from the back, starting from the outer corner of the stain and working in toward the center.</p>
<p><strong> Blood</strong> Soak a blood-stained garment in cold water for an hour. To remove any remaining visible marks, dab a mixture of water and unseasoned meat tenderizer (which breaks down proteins) onto the stain and rinse.</p>
<p>If the stain still remains, dab ammonia onto the stain. (Do not add bleach to any mixture with ammonia as it can combine to release deadly vapors.)<br />
<strong> Chocolate, Milk, Ice Cream, Eggs, Baby Formula, Perspiration or Vomit</strong><br />
After blotting the stain with water, use an enzyme-based detergent (versus a synthetic detergent). Enzyme detergents “eat” the dirt off laundry and generally do so better using room temperature versus hot water.</p>
<p><strong>Coffee, Tea, Wine, Soda, Soy, and Tomato-based stains</strong><br />
These stains respond best to synthetic detergents. Follow this treatment with vinegar, and then hydrogen peroxide if the stain remains.</p>

<p>A careful dry cleaning process will restore your home’s linens to their finest condition. It will remove the build up that works to further dull and deteriorate your fabric surfaces. Beyond helping fabrics look their best, dry cleaning eliminates many of the household allergens and dust mites that contribute to respiratory problems and bed bugs. A bi-annual deep cleaning of household fabrics will not only work to keep your family healthy, but it will also restore the cleanliness to your home by eliminating built up germs, stains, and odors.</p>
<p>I’d like to share with you an industry insider tip: Treat all of your identical fabrics (such as every dining room curtain panel) at the same time and in the same way. This way if any variation of color occurs during the cleaning process, all of your fabrics will turn out looking uniform. The differences in color happens rarely and can be barely perceptible, but you don’t want to find out after the fact on those delicate imported curtain panels that you can’t maintain a uniform appearance when using different cleaning methods or spot treatments on them individually. It’s just the nature of some fabrics to respond to cleaning with a mild darkening or lightening. Check with your dry cleaner about testing a hidden spot if you have a concern over a particular fabric, and clean like-fabrics together to be sure they all come out looking uniform.</p>

<p>We take pride in carefully inspecting your garments to determine the most effective yet gentle cleaning methods available in the dry cleaning industry today. Here are examples of how we can help:</p>
<p>Past Storage</p>
<p>Do you have a garment that’s been stored in a dry cleaning box from yesteryear? Garments carefully cleaned or preserved in the past may have collected damage over the years. That is because the “plastic window” on the top of old dry cleaning boxes actually accelerates hidden stains, oxidizing and yellowing them over time. Today’s dry cleaning technology can remove much of that staining and restore the bright white and soft cream colors of antique garments. We pay attention to the little details, too, such as carefully removing old buttons prior to storing your garment to avoid future causes of accelerated aging and staining.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>Hey, I hate to be a naysayer but there are some things I’ve just got to say No! No! No! to, and they are these common dry cleaning misconceptions.</p>
<p><strong>Dry Cleaning Wears out Clothes:</strong><br />
This couldn’t be further from the truth.<br />
Dry cleaning powers beyond surface stains to remove dirt particles that wreak havoc on your clothes over time. The International Fabricare Institute has actually looked deep, deep into this subject and says that the myth is bunk. Okay, they used slightly more technical terms to de-myth the fabrication. In all seriousness, dry cleaning actually works to preserve fabrics, not the other way around. You can take that to the bank&#8212;literally, because clothing preservation is more time and cost effective than clothing replacement.</p>
<p><strong>Keep the plastic over your cleaned clothes until you wear them again.</strong><br />
Nope.<br />
We put a thin, recyclable layer of plastic over your clothing to protect it for the transit home; however, the plastic should be removed before you put your garments away. Why? Plastic can trap moisture or create slight condensation from temperature changes, which, no matter how little, can damage your clothing. You can keep the paper shoulder guards on clothing to protect them from dust and fading, but please remove that plastic so your fabrics can breathe.</p>
<p>*I do recommend sliding the plastic back on for travel as it reduces the likelihood your clothing will get dirty in transit and it keeps potential wrinkles at bay.</p>
<p><strong>I can get just about any laundry stain out at home.</strong><br />
Falsity, false, false.<br />
If that were the case, I’d have to quit my day job. At-home methods can be useful when applied properly until you can extend your garment the full laundering treatment available at your dry cleaner’s. But consider this&#8212;we’re told to blot (lift) the stain, not rub it. How many people resist that urge and throw a little wrist action into it after a minute of getting nowhere? Now think about pressing, patting, blotting, or rubbing the stain and those hidden stain particles working themselves deep into your fabrics and remaining behind. The offending stain has likely been rubbed into the fabric where it lies in wait to create more harm. How? Some examples are perspiration stains that can actually “eat” through your fabric, and dirt particles that act like an abrasive, actually thinning the threads of your garment as they rub together.</p>
<p><strong>Dry Cleaning is Dry</strong><br />
What a load! (A front load that is!)<br />
We use industrial washers, but instead of water, we use dry cleaning solvents that remove stains and don’t leave water rings on delicates or shrink your favorite clothing items. Garments are inspected, spot treated where necessary, protected (items like button are covered, or delicates are placed in mesh bags), and then cleaned and dried with a protective, temperature controlled stream of air. The machines remove approximately 99.99% of the cleaning solvents and dirt, which is why dry cleaned clothes do not generally contain any smell. It’s more environmentally friendly and since there’s little to no smell, it can’t irritate your senses or compete with your favorite fragrance. Now if you ask me, that just makes perfect scents!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>Charmeuse, Peau de Soie, Doupoini, Chiffon….. all types of the sensuous fabric silk.  Just the name evokes an air of luxury and wealth.  It is indeed one of the oldest textile fabrics known to man, dating back to the 27th century BC.  Yes, Before Christ!  Silk is mentioned by Aristotle and was a valuable commodity in both Greece and Rome.  History tells us silk was sold for its weight in gold during the Roman Empire.</p>
<p>It makes perfect sense then that this fabric has withstood the test of time, for silk is the strongest natural fiber.  In terms of garments, strength equates to superb wearability, versatility and comfort.  Moisture absorbent for coolness in the summer, it provides warmth in the winter. Designers and seamstresses alike enjoy using silk because it retains its shape, drapes well and can be dyed in an array of deep colors.</p>
<p>Silk is so easy to wear, and with the proper attention, also relatively simple in terms of care.  While I previously mentioned that silk is moisture absorbent, care must be taken during these hot summer days.  Perspiration is strong, and becomes even more harsh due to the chemicals found in anti-perspirants and deodorants so this kind of moisture must be addressed after each wearing.  Like all common stains, perspiration stains need to be treated after each and every wearing to stave off the permanent setting of such a stain.  Repeated staining can be terminal to silk as the fibers will get damaged over time.  Thus, likewise for a stain other than perspiration, always communicate what the stain is, to the best of your ability.  We have many tricks in our trade and solutions to use to attack even the most dastardly of stains.  However, I will have the best shot in successfully removing a stain if I don’t have to first start by guessing what it is!</p>
<p>Speaking of which, I enjoyed a recent lunch with some colleagues and friends and we had an amusing and downright lively conversation over a summer staple &#8211; the stain of… yes, mustard.  Before you knew it, the talk got down to the specifics of even what kind of mustard it was!  My mouth watered as my friend sadly recalled a favorite white, eyelet summer blouse that was decimated by a glob of a spicy brown mustard.  I would like to add, at this point, she and I didn’t know one and other then – I love a good mustard challenge – whatever the fabric might be!</p>
<p>Also, noteworthy to mention regarding silk and your dressing routine… substances that contain alcohol will damage silk fabrics.  Therefore, let your perfumes, aftershaves and hairspray dry before dressing.</p>
<p>Where your dry leaner is really going to show you their worth is with the drying and pressing of your silk garments.  So many things can go wrong here!  Machine drying can shorten the life and even permanently damage your silk. Friction while tossing in the drum, too intense of a heat and lack of humidity can cause breakage, shrinkage and a dulling of the fabric.  The same goes for ironing silk.  Too much heat here can also dull, pucker and burn the fabric.  Your dry cleaner provides the time, skill and patience to keep your silk clothing looking as luxurious as it should in this final step.</p>
<p>Changing of the seasons or even perhaps a trend?  For long-term storage, you should keep silk in a cotton pillowcase or like material which allows for materials to breathe.  Definitely avoid plastic which traps moisture and can cause mildew and yellowing.  Lastly, as I mentioned in the beginning, silk is a natural fiber so it is a favorite with moths.  Store your silk within cedar, or with cedar balls or chips.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>Linen is one of, if not the oldest natural fibers in the world.  For nearly 8,000 years before the Christian era, the ancient Egyptians used linen of such high quality that today’s most modern looms have been unable to replicate some of it.   It is a fabric that has withstood the test of time and the fickleness of yesterday’s and today’s fashions and trends.  There is no argument of its timelessness.</p>
<div id="attachment_65" class="wp-caption alignright" style="width: 134px"><img class="size-full wp-image-65" title="Linen Swatches" src="http://drycleaningstation.files.wordpress.com/2009/06/images-2.jpeg?w=124&#038;h=93" alt="Want to stay cool this summer?" width="124" height="93" /><p class="wp-caption-text">Want to stay cool this summer?</p></div>
<p>Much like the blooming of the early daffodils in our gardens, linen clothing is a sign of the passing of the colder season and the birth of warmer temperatures.  We put away our heavy knits, flannels and wools, and replace our wardrobes with our summer weights in cottons, eyelets and yes, our beloved linen.  I use the word beloved as I, like many, do love the look of linen; however, beloved does have a flip side in the case of linen, and I call it notorious.  Linen is notorious for wrinkling, but in an odd way, this is part of its charm and essence.</p>
<p>How many times have you dressed your best and only five minutes later you look like you slept in your Sunday best?  Is there any way to avoid all this wrinkling is the number one question I am asked when the topic is linen.  And the answer is, to be perfectly candid, no &#8211; not really.</p>
<p>Not really because it is two-fold and depends on the actual piece.  More formal pieces such as trousers, suits and dresses will usually have an inner construction in the form of lining, facings and perhaps some padding for shoulder definition.  These items require the cleaning method to be dry cleaning.  Material used for the inner construction is most often silk or rayon, and thus needs this more gentle care.  The bonus of the dry cleaning treatment is the restoration of your linen’s finish and crisp shape.</p>
<p>A helpful hint or two, and some basic tips for storage will help you to maintain your linen pieces.</p>
<p>•	Stains do require immediate attention for removal.  Chlorine bleaches are never recommended so get this piece to a professional dry cleaner as soon as you can.<br />
•	Never store dirty linen, because it will attract mildew.<br />
•	Hang &#8211; don’t fold &#8211; and you will be off to a crisper start in the wear of your linen.<br />
•	Once clean, short and long term storage should be in cloth bags- never plastic.  Also, avoid cardboard boxes and yes, cedar chests.  Linen and cedar do not get along.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p>I call it the Incident Report.  Just like the police at the scene of a crime or accident who record pertinent details to an event, a dry cleaner needs as much information as possible to treat stains for the best chances of complete removal.  Removing stains is just one, albeit probably the most important, reason people choose to have their clothing and home linens cleaned by a professional.</p>
<p>Armed with professional grade solvents and equipment, as well as training and experience, we can remove even the most challenging and stubborn stains from your silks, cottons and charmueses.  But before I put on my imaginary white chemist’s jacket on, it is extremely important and often critical to know as much information about what type of stain it is, and when it occurred.  Either verbalize or attach a note to your laundry bag noting which garment is affected, the specific location and what the stain is comprised of (food, blood, dirt, grease, etc).</p>
<p>In the mean time, to help assist us in doing a better job of stain removal, I counsel:</p>
<p>•	Do not rub a stain, especially when the material affected is silk.  Blot the stain with an absorbent dry cloth underneath.  This will help remove the staining substance without further spreading or aggravating the fabric.</p>
<p>•	Never put a garment away with a stain.  Surprisingly, the warmth and exposure to natural or artificial light can contribute to setting a stain.</p>
<p>•	Additionally, you do not want to iron stained or soiled clothing.  This will set the stain and push the soil deeper into the fabric.  Clean and wash clothing before drying and ironing.</p>
<p>Back to the Incident Report, it can go something like this: “Ladies purple silk blouse, lower right front, food stain &#8211; mustard, 2 days old”.  Of course, the sooner you can get the garment to your dry cleaner, the greater chance we will have for complete success in removing the dastardly mark.</p>
<p>And finally, please do remember to let us know if you yourself made an attempt to clean or pre-treat the stain, even if the stains are no longer visible.  With a little information provided by you, your dry cleaning professional will be your best shot for successful stain removal.</p>
